    Question I V A - Question

    Hi

    If a person has entered into an I V A, can they still claim there bank charges back, including P P I that may have been missoldicon ?

    Also can the same person apply for a mortgageicon ?

    The Person has been in the I V A for aprrox 18 months.

    The answer is yes to all three. I have done all three having had an IVA since Nov 2005.

    My experience is that the defaults resulting from the IVA are proving more of a problem than the IVA itself.

    My advice is take one thing at a time and never give up. I would say that a mortgageicon is going to be difficult for you now. I was lucky to get it before the real economic downturn kicked in and the likes of GMAC were still happy to lend on 95%LTV with an IVA a few defaults chucked in and not to bothered about your income!!     Yes, you can still apply to have bank charges re-claimed as you are well within your rights to do this from the charges that were put on before the IVA was accepted.
    I would also say that you would be fine to get a mortgageicon - it may be worth looking into smaller companies, as I am unsure as to whether the larger mortgageicon companies would accept you based on the credit rating.

    You can indeed claim back your charges but you need to take the IP aware of any proceeds that you receive as it would be classed as a windfall. You should be aware that they may take the money and use it to pay your creditors.
